The artisan's digital twin
Zildjian's core competitive advantage is the secret bronze alloy and the skilled hammering and lathing that shape each cymbal's voice. However, master craftsmen are retiring, and training successors takes decades. AI offers a path to codify this knowledge. By capturing spectral analysis, hammering patterns, and final acoustic tests, Zildjian can train models that predict a cymbal's sound profile from manufacturing parameters. This isn't about automating away the artisan; it's about giving them a digital apprentice that ensures consistency and frees them to focus on true innovation.
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I
1. Automated acoustic grading (High ROI). Currently, every cymbal is individually tested and graded by ear. A machine learning model trained on thousands of labeled sound samples can classify cymbals by pitch, sustain, and timbre in seconds. This reduces labor costs, speeds throughput, and provides objective consistency that drummers will trust. Payback period is likely under 18 months through reduced rework and faster time-to-market.
2. Generative alloy simulation (Medium ROI). Developing a new cymbal line traditionally takes years of trial and error. Generative AI can simulate how slight variations in copper-tin ratios and trace elements affect acoustic properties. This dramatically shortens R&D cycles, allowing Zildjian to respond faster to musical trends like the rise of electronic-influenced drumming requiring darker, drier cymbals.
3. Ecommerce personalization (Medium ROI). Zildjian.com sells direct to consumers, but choosing a cymbal online is hard. A recommendation engine that analyzes a user's stated genre, skill level, and favorite artists can suggest the perfect ride or hi-hat. This increases conversion rates and average order value, directly impacting the bottom line.
Deployment risks for a mid-market manufacturer
Zildjian's size band presents unique challenges. First, data infrastructure is likely fragmented—quality data may live in spreadsheets, not a centralized lake. A data unification project must precede any AI initiative. Second, cultural resistance from a 400-year-old artisan workforce is real. Leadership must frame AI as a tool to preserve the Zildjian legacy, not replace it. Third, talent acquisition is tough; Norwell, MA is not a tech hub. Partnering with a specialized AI consultancy or offering remote roles will be critical. Finally, cybersecurity around the secret alloy formula must be airtight when moving data to cloud-based AI platforms.
